Daejeon, South Korea – A coalition of ten prominent organizations and institutions in South Korea's Chungcheong region, spearheaded by the Korea Railroad Corporation (KORAIL), has announced a groundbreaking 'Cyber Threat Scenario' competition aimed at cultivating the next generation of cybersecurity experts. The initiative, open to all currently enrolled and on-leave university and graduate students within the Chungcheong provinces, seeks to harness the innovative thinking of young minds to address the ever-evolving landscape of cyber threats. The deadline for submissions is set for July 31st, 2025.
This collaborative endeavor underscores the growing recognition of the critical importance of cybersecurity in an increasingly interconnected world. The joint organizers, a diverse group comprising KORAIL, the National Intelligence Service (NIS), Daejeon Metropolitan City, Chungnam National University, Korea Western Power Co., Ltd., Korea Water Resources Corporation (K-water), Korea Midland Power Co., Ltd., Korea National Railway Authority, the Korea Institute of Science and Technology Information (KISTI), and the esteemed Korea Institute of Information Security and Cryptology (KIISC), represent a powerful alliance between government, academia, and critical infrastructure sectors. Their collective investment in this competition highlights the urgent need for proactive strategies and skilled professionals to safeguard vital systems and data.
The competition challenges students to develop realistic and insightful scenarios across eight strategically important domains: railway systems, Artificial Intelligence (AI) security, smart city infrastructure, the burgeoning K-defense industry, water resource management systems, power generation facilities, gas distribution networks, and software supply chains. This broad range of categories reflects the multifaceted nature of modern cyber threats, which can target virtually any connected system. Recognizing the interconnectedness of these sectors, the organizers are also encouraging participants to submit multiple entries across different domains, fostering a holistic understanding of potential vulnerabilities.
Participants, who can compete individually or in teams of up to three, are tasked with crafting detailed scenarios that outline potential cyber threats, their potential impact, and proposed mitigation strategies. The judging process will involve a rigorous evaluation by experts in each specific domain, ensuring that the selected scenarios are not only creative but also technically sound and practically relevant. A total of eleven winning entries will be recognized for their excellence. The grand prize winner will be awarded a substantial sum of 5 million Korean Won (approximately $3,700 USD), while ten outstanding teams, representing the top submissions in each of the eight categories, will each receive 3 million Korean Won (approximately $2,200 USD).

Won Jong-cheol, Head of KORAIL's Digital Convergence Division, aptly emphasized the significance of this collaborative initiative, stating, "In a situation where cyber threats are becoming increasingly intelligent, we hope that this collaboration between universities and public institutions will serve as an opportunity to strengthen practical response capabilities and cultivate local talent." His remarks highlight the symbiotic relationship between academia and public service in addressing complex security challenges and the long-term vision of fostering a skilled cybersecurity workforce within the region.
The competition's website (ccsc2025.kr) serves as the central resource for interested students, providing detailed information about the contest rules, submission guidelines, and the specific requirements for each category. Participants are required to submit their well-crafted cyber threat scenarios via email to ccsc2025@kisti.re.kr by the July 31st deadline.
